Understanding the Basics of Jump Starter Tire Inflators
Before we dive into the charging time, let's briefly review what a Jump Starter Tire Inflator is. A Jump Starter Tire Inflator is a versatile device that combines the functionality of a car jump - starter and a tire inflator. It can be a lifesaver in emergency situations, such as when your car battery dies or your tires are under - inflated. With this device, you can quickly jump - start your vehicle and inflate your tires to the appropriate pressure, all in one compact and portable unit. Factors Affecting the Charging Time
The charging time of a Jump Starter Tire Inflator is not a fixed value and can vary depending on several factors. Let's take a closer look at these factors:
Battery Capacity
The battery capacity of the Jump Starter Tire Inflator is one of the most significant factors affecting charging time. Measured in ampere - hours (Ah) or milliampere - hours (mAh), a higher battery capacity means the device can store more energy. Naturally, a larger battery will take longer to charge compared to a smaller one. For example, a Jump Starter Tire Inflator with a 10,000mAh battery will generally take longer to charge than one with a 5,000mAh battery, assuming the same charging current.
Charging Current
The charging current, measured in amperes (A), is another crucial factor. A higher charging current will result in a shorter charging time. Most Jump Starter Tire Inflators come with a specified maximum charging current. For instance, if a device has a maximum charging current of 2A and a battery capacity of 5,000mAh (or 5Ah), in theory, it would take approximately 2.5 hours to fully charge (5Ah / 2A = 2.5 hours). However, in real - world scenarios, the charging process is not 100% efficient, and there are other factors at play that can increase the actual charging time.
Charging Method
The charging method you use also impacts the charging time. There are typically two common ways to charge a Jump Starter Tire Inflator: via a wall charger and via a car charger.
- Wall Charger: A wall charger usually provides a relatively stable and often higher charging current compared to a car charger. This means that using a wall charger will generally result in a shorter charging time. For example, a high - quality wall charger with a 2A output can charge a compatible Jump Starter Tire Inflator faster than a car charger with a 1A output.
- Car Charger: Charging the device through a car charger is convenient when you're on the go. However, car chargers usually have a lower output current, which can extend the charging time. Additionally, the electrical system of the car may not always provide a consistent power supply due to factors such as the car's alternator performance and other electrical loads in the vehicle.
Battery Condition
The condition of the battery in the Jump Starter Tire Inflator can also affect charging time. Over time, batteries can degrade, which may result in longer charging times. Factors such as overcharging, deep discharging, and exposure to extreme temperatures can all contribute to battery degradation. If the battery is old or has been damaged, it may take longer to reach a full charge, and in some cases, it may not hold a charge as well as it used to.

Typical Charging Times
Based on the factors mentioned above, here are some rough estimates of the charging times for different types of Jump Starter Tire Inflators:
- Small - Capacity Devices: For Jump Starter Tire Inflators with a battery capacity of around 3,000 - 5,000mAh, when using a wall charger with a 1 - 2A output, the charging time can range from 2 to 5 hours.
- Medium - Capacity Devices: Devices with a battery capacity of 5,000 - 10,000mAh may take 4 to 8 hours to charge fully using a wall charger with a 2A output. If using a car charger with a 1A output, the charging time can be doubled.
- Large - Capacity Devices: Jump Starter Tire Inflators with a battery capacity of over 10,000mAh can take 8 to 12 hours or even longer to charge, especially if using a lower - current charger.
It's important to note that these are just estimates, and the actual charging time may vary depending on the specific model and the conditions under which the device is being charged.
Tips to Optimize Charging Time
If you want to reduce the charging time of your Jump Starter Tire Inflator, here are some tips:
- Use a High - Quality Wall Charger: As mentioned earlier, a wall charger with a higher output current can significantly reduce charging time. Make sure to use the charger that comes with the device or a compatible high - quality charger.
- Avoid Charging in Extreme Temperatures: Charging the device in extremely hot or cold temperatures can not only increase the charging time but also damage the battery. Try to charge the Jump Starter Tire Inflator in a moderate temperature environment.
- Keep the Battery in Good Condition: Avoid overcharging and deep discharging the battery. Follow the manufacturer's instructions for proper use and storage of the device. Regularly check the battery's health and replace it if necessary.
